Stimulus Bill dramatically modifies HIPAA rules

The stimulus bill that was recently passed and signed into law contains surprising modifications to HIPAA's Privacy and Security Rules.  Most importantly, the bill increases penalties for various HIPAA violations and dramatically expands remedial actions.

Bill Targets I.T. Loans to Small Outfits

Legislation introduced in the U.S. House would authorize $10 billion in loans under the Small Business Administration to help solo and small group practices purchase information technology that supports meaningful use requirements under the federal economic stimulus package.

Feds Issue Meaningful Use, Certification Rules

HDM Breaking News, December 30, 2009 The Centers for Medicare and Medicaid Services on Dec. 30 posted a proposed--and long awaited--rule defining "meaningful use" of electronic health records to qualify for the Medicare and Medicaid incentive payments authorized under the American Recovery and Reinvestment Act.

Meaningful Use No Mystery

NORWOOD, MA – If providers delay their acquisition of an EHR until the federal government issues a definition of "meaningful use," they're wasting valuable time. That's the consensus of healthcare IT experts who regularly take the pulse of the Washington D.C. bureaucracy.
